ANGLO-FRENCH LOAN MISSION.

AND PRO-GERMAN FINANCIERS UNTENABLE CONDITIONS By Telegraph—Prose Association-Oopyrieht New York, September 20. An underwriting syndicate is in progress of formation, with tho object of underwriting tho Allied Powers' loan. It. is now certain that one hundred and sixty millions sterling will be secured. Pro-German financiers arc ready to join if. the loan is not used for payments in tho purchase of munitions. Ihe Allied however, will most probably refuse to consider this' condition. The honds will run from five to ten years only. - (Rec. September 21, 10.30 p.m.) London, September 21. Router's correspondent at New York says that the conferences of bankers and financiers resulted in a decision from the country-wide syndicate to underwrite the Allies' loan. It is estimated that thirty thousand-institutions will participate in' tho underwriting. It is expected to raise COO million dollars with a first lien on the revenue of Franco and Britain as security. THE EXCHANCE RATE. (Rcc. September 21, 9.25 p.m.) New York. September 20., Mr. Pratt, Chief oh the Department of Commerce, addressing the Bankers' Association, estimated that tho British investments abroad amounted to 17-} billion dollars; Froncli investments, 6} billion; German, 5 billion. Tho surplus of United States exports over tho imports for tho year ending next June would bo 1400 million, reduced to nine hundred million by remittances abroad. Tho United States ought to invest nine hundred million abroad annually, in order to keep tho oxchangc rato.normal.
